FileMaker Server 8 Advanced 8.0v1a, Web Publishing Update is now available.

You may download it at:

http://www.filemaker.com/support/downloads/index.html

This software installs version 8.0v1a of the FileMaker Server 8 Advanced Web Publishing Engine. If a previous version is already installed, it will be updated to version 8.0v1a.

Be sure to read the Important Installation Notes and Instructions provided with the software download. Here is version history for your reference.

1. New in FileMaker Server Advanced 8.0v1aWeb Publishing Engine 1.1. Custom Web Publishing 1.1.1. Fixed a problem that caused data truncation in FMPXMLRESULT.xml .

FMPXMLRESULT.xml no longer returns invalid XML when referencing a layout that contains a field from an unrelated table.

1.1.2. Fixed an additional problem that also caused data truncation in FMPXMLRESULT.xml .

FMPXMLRESULT.xml no longer returns invalid XML when referencing a layout that contains data from a related table that does not contain any records.

This update also allows you to place the related field directly on the layout without the need for a portal.

Useful if you only have a single related record.
